Choose the correct alternative answer for the following question.

The curved surface area of a cylinder is 440 cm 2 and its radius is 5 cm. Find its height.

पर्याय

  • `44/pi` cm

  • 22 \[\pi\] CM 

  •  44 \[\pi\] CM 

  • \[\frac{22}{\pi}\] cm 

MCQ

उत्तर

`44/pi` cm

Explanation:

The radius of the cylinder, r = 5 cm
Let the height of the cylinder be h cm. 
Curved surface area of the cylinder = 440 cm2

`therefore 2pi"h" = 440`

`=> "h" = 440/(2pi"r")`

`=> "h" = 440/(2pi xx 5) = 44/pi` cm

Thus, the height of the cylinder is `44/Pi` cm.
